Blue Heeler dogs, also known as Australian Cattle Dogs, are a sturdy and muscular breed known for their herding abilities. They have a natural instinct to protect and nurture, making them an excellent choice for families with children. These dogs are renowned for their patience and gentle temperament, which makes them a fantastic companion for kids of all ages.
One of the reasons Blue Heelers are great with children is their energy level. These dogs are highly active and require plenty of exercise. With their boundless energy, they are always ready to join in on a game of fetch or a run around the yard with the kids. They make excellent partners for outdoor adventures and can keep up with even the most energetic child.
Moreover, Blue Heelers are incredibly intelligent and eager to please. This makes them quick learners and easy to train. They can be taught basic commands and tricks, making them an active participant in playtime with children. Blue Heelers love nothing more than engaging with their family members, so playing games like hide-and-seek or teaching them new tricks will not only be fun but also help strengthen the bond between your child and their furry friend.
